Abstract

The utility model discloses a stator module and a magnetic drive conveying system. A first sensing structure is arranged on a first stator base, a second stator base is arranged on the side of the first stator base, a stator body is arranged on the second stator base, and a second sensing structure and an armature winding are arranged on the stator body; the armature winding can drive the mover module to move in the conveying direction, the first sensing structure and the second sensing structure are arranged on the first stator base and the stator body respectively, and the first sensing structure and the second sensing structure can detect the position of the mover module. The first sensing structure and the second sensing structure can jointly detect the position or motion state of the mover module, detection results of the first sensing structure and the second sensing structure can be mutually verified, the position detection accuracy can be improved, and even if one of the first sensing structure and the second sensing structure is damaged, the position detection accuracy can be improved. And the other one can continue to detect the position of the mover module, so that the reliability of position detection can be improved.

TECHNICAL FIELD

[0001] The present application relates to the technical field of magnetic drive conveying equipment, and in particular to a stator module and a magnetic drive conveying system. BACKGROUND

[0002] In the related art, a plurality of stator modules are spliced to form a stator conveying line, the stator conveying line is responsible for driving a mover module to move along a preset path, and in order to monitor the position of the mover module, a magnetic sensor is also installed between the mover module and the stator conveying line, which can obtain the position information of the mover module in real time when the stator conveying line drives the mover module to move. However, the detection accuracy of the magnetic sensor is affected by installation errors, damage and other adverse factors, which reduces the accuracy of obtaining the position information of the mover module. [0033] In the first aspect, referring to Figure 1 and Figure 2 A stator module 10 provided by the embodiments of the present application can be used to convey a mover module 20. The stator module 10 can include a first stator base 1, a second stator base 2, and a stator body 3. The first stator base 1 can be provided with a first sensing structure 7. The second stator base 2 can be arranged at the side of the first stator base 1. The stator body 3 can be arranged on the second stator base 2. The stator body 3 can be provided with a second sensing structure 8 and an armature winding 4. The armature winding 4 can be magnetically coupled with the mover module 20, so that the stator module 10 can drive the mover module 20 to move along a conveying direction. The first sensing structure 7 and the second sensing structure 8 can be arranged at intervals. The first sensing structure 7 and the second sensing structure 8 can detect the position of the mover module 20.

[0034] Optionally, the first stator base 1 can be arranged to extend along the conveying direction. The first stator base 1 can surround a square structure. The second stator base 2 can be located within the square structure surrounded by the first stator base 1. The top of the second stator base 2 can extend out of the square structure, so that the top end of the second stator base 2 is higher than the top end of the first stator base 1.

[0035] The stator body 3 can be fixed to the top end of the second stator base 2. The stator body 3 can also be arranged to extend along the conveying direction. The stator body 3 can be located above the first stator base 1, so that a gap cavity can be formed between the stator body 3 and the first stator base 1. The stator body 3 can be provided with the armature winding 4. The armature winding 4 can be arranged to extend along the extension direction of the stator body 3. The coupling surface of the armature winding 4 can be arranged parallel to the top surface of the first stator base 1, so that the armature winding 4 and the first stator base 1 can have a gap therebetween.

[0036] In combination with Figure 3When the armature winding 4 drives the mover module 20 to move along the conveying direction, the first stator base 1 does not interfere with the movement of the mover module 20, and during the movement of the mover module 20, the mover module 20 can always be arranged opposite to a part of the first stator base 1. By arranging the first sensing structure 7 on the first stator base 1, the first sensing structure 7 can detect the position of the mover module 20 during the movement of the mover module 20. Similarly, by arranging the second sensing structure 8 on the stator body 3, the second sensing structure 8 can also detect the position of the mover module 20 during the movement of the mover module 20.

[0037] Therefore, the first sensing structure 7 and the second sensing structure 8 can jointly detect the position or movement state of the mover module 20, the detection results of the two can be verified with each other, the accuracy of position detection can be improved, and even if one of the first sensing structure 7 and the second sensing structure 8 is damaged, the other one can still detect the position of the mover module 20, the reliability of position detection can be improved.

[0038] In addition, in the direction perpendicular to the magnetic coupling surface of the armature winding 4, the stator body 3 and the first stator base 1 have a gap cavity, the second sensing structure 8 is arranged on the stator body 3, and the second sensing structure 8 is located at the gap cavity. The second sensing structure 8 can make full use of the space between the stator body 3 and the first stator base 1 to be arranged, and the space utilization can be improved.

[0039] Please refer to Figures 1 to 3 In some embodiments, the stator module can further include a guide rail 5, the guide rail 5 can be arranged on the first stator base 1, and the guide rail 5 can be arranged extending along the conveying direction. The mover module 20 can be in sliding fit with the guide rail 5, and the first sensing structure 7 and the second sensing structure 8 are respectively located on opposite sides of the guide rail 5.

[0040] Optionally, the top surface of the first stator base 1 can form a flat support surface, the guide rail 5 can be fixed to the support surface, and the guide rail 5 is located between the first stator base 1 and the armature winding 4. The bottom of the mover module 20 can be provided with a sliding member, the sliding member is in sliding fit with the guide rail 5, and the mover module 20 can be guided to move along the conveying direction, so that the mover module 20 moves more stably, and the shaking of the mover module 20 can be prevented.

[0041] By arranging the first sensing structure 7 on the first stator base 1, the second sensing structure 8 on the stator body 3, and the first sensing structure 7 and the second sensing structure 8 on opposite sides of the guide rail 5, the first sensing structure 7 and the second sensing structure 8 can detect the position of the mover module 20 from two different angles. This double detection method can check each other, reduce errors, improve the overall position detection accuracy, and prevent the same installation error from adversely affecting the first sensing structure 7 and the second sensing structure 8. In addition, by distributing the first sensing structure 7 and the second sensing structure 8 on both sides of the guide rail 5, the space can be used more effectively, and the components can be prevented from being concentrated on one side of the guide rail 5, so that the stator module 10 is more compact.

[0050] In some embodiments, the first sensing structure 7 includes a plurality of first sub-sensors, and the plurality of first sub-sensors are sequentially and spacedly arranged on the first stator base 1 along the conveying direction. The second sensing structure 8 can include a plurality of second sub-sensors, and the plurality of second sub-sensors are sequentially and spacedly arranged on the stator body 3 along the conveying direction.

[0051] Optionally, the top surface of the first stator base 1 can be provided with a placement groove, and the first sensing structure 7 can be arranged in the placement groove, and the first sensing structure 7 can be arranged extending along the conveying direction, and the plurality of first sub-sensors can be sequentially and spacedly arranged along the conveying direction, and the distance between adjacent two first sub-sensors is a first distance, and the first distance can be set according to the detection range of the first sub-sensor, so that at least adjacent two first sub-sensors can simultaneously detect the position of the mover module 20, and at least two first sub-sensors can continuously detect the position of the mover module 20 when the mover module 20 moves along the conveying direction, thereby being able to provide continuous position information and improve the detection accuracy of the position.

[0052] The second sensing structure 8 can be embedded in the interior of the stator body 3, and the second sensing structure 8 can be arranged extending along the conveying direction, and the plurality of second sub-sensors can be sequentially and spacedly arranged along the conveying direction, and the distance between adjacent two second sub-sensors is a second distance, and the second distance can be set according to the detection range of the second sub-sensor, so that at least adjacent two second sub-sensors can simultaneously detect the position of the mover module 20, and at least two second sub-sensors can continuously detect the position of the mover module 20 when the mover module 20 moves along the conveying direction, thereby being able to provide continuous position information and improve the detection accuracy of the position.

[0053] In some embodiments, the detection accuracy of the first sub-sensor is the same as the detection accuracy of the second sub-sensor, so that when one of the first sensing structure 7 and the second sensing structure 8 is damaged, using the other one of the first sensing structure 7 and the second sensing structure 8 to continue detecting the position of the mover module 20 will not affect the detection accuracy, and since the detection accuracy of the first sub-sensor and the second sub-sensor is the same, when the first sensing structure 7 and the second sensing structure 8 need to be replaced, a replacement with the same accuracy can be selected, without worrying about the problem of mismatching accuracy.

[0054] In some other embodiments, the detection accuracy of the second sub-sensor is greater than the detection accuracy of the first sub-sensor, and since the armature winding 4 and the second sensing structure 8 are both arranged on the stator body 3, the installation difficulty of the stator body 3 is greater, and installation errors are prone to occur. By arranging the second sub-sensor with higher detection accuracy, the influence of installation errors on position detection can be reduced, thereby improving the detection accuracy.
